Is there a reason why leasehold purchase conveyancing in Leegomery is more expensive?

The conveyancing costs on a leasehold premises in Leegomery is often higher when contrasted to a freehold property. This is due to the additional time required in corresponding with the landlord and managing agents to obtain information about whether the rent and maintenance fee have been cleared and whether there are any large sums expected to be spent in the foreseeable future on repairs or maintenance of the block.

My home in Leegomery is up for sale and I have a buyer. Does the lawyer have to be on the Leeds Building Society conveyancing panel in order to deal with repayment of my mortgage?

Ordinarily, even if your lawyer is not on the Leeds Building Society conveyancing panel they can still act for you on your sale. It might be that the lender will not release the original deeds (if applicable and increasingly irrelevant) until after the mortgage is paid off. You should speak to your lawyer directly before you start the process though to ensure that there is no problem as lenders are changing their requirements fairly frequently at the moment.

Over the last few months I have been searching for a ground for flat up to £305k and identified one near me in Leegomery I like with a park and railway links in the vicinity, however it's only got 51 years on the lease. I can't really find anything else in Leegomery in this price bracket, so just wondered if I would be making a mistake buying a short lease?

Should you require a home loan that many years will be a potential deal breaker. Reduce the price by the anticipated lease extension will cost if it has not already been discounted. If the existing owner has owned the premises for at least twenty four months you can request that they start the process of the extension and then assign it to you. An additional ninety years can be extended on to the existing lease term with a zero ground rent applied. You should consult your conveyancing solicitor regarding this matter.

What advice can you give us when it comes to finding a Leegomery conveyancing practice to carry out our lease extension conveyancing?

If you are instructing a solicitor for your lease extension (regardless if they are a Leegomery conveyancing practice) it is most important that they be familiar with the legislation and specialises in this area of work. We recommend that you speak with two or three firms including non Leegomery conveyancing practices prior to instructing a firm. Where the conveyancing practice is ALEP accredited then that’s a bonus. The following questions could be of use:

    Can they put you in touch with clients in Leegomery who can give a testimonial? How experienced is the firm with lease extension legislation?
